"Manidipine is a third-generation dihydropyridine calcium antagonist, which causes systemic vasodilation by inhibiting the voltage-dependent calcium inward currents in smooth muscle cells." | 5.32 | Role of manidipine in the management of patients with hypertension. ( Casiglia, E; Mazza, A; Pessina, AC; Tikhonoff, V, 2004) |
